Ten pairs of brand new Addidas football boots have been stolen from the garage of a young British athlete living in the Chesterfield area.

The boots had been delivered by mistake to the home of GB hurdler Alicia Barrett, and instead of taking them back, Addidas agreed for them to be donated to a good cause.

They were being stored in a garage, waiting to be delivered to a school in an under privileged area, but were stolen sometime between Sunday, February 26 and Monday, February 27.

Nine out of the ten pairs came in boxes and they look like they are a lime green or bright yellow colour.

If you have noticed or been offered a pair of boots like these for sale, in possibly suspicious circumstances, or have any information, please contact PC Dean Cutts on 101, quoting reference 17*89255.
